Women Travelers Set Bold Adventure Goals for 2026: Solo Female Travel Reaches New Heights

Women Travelers

A groundbreaking new survey reveals that women, particularly solo female travelers, are planning ambitious and adventurous journeys for 2026, with hiking and cultural exploration topping their travel wish lists despite significant financial investments.

The comprehensive study, conducted by AdventureWomen—a pioneering female-owned and operated small-group adventure travel company—surveyed 500 women primarily aged 35 to 75, uncovering fascinating insights into how modern women approach travel planning, budget allocation, and destination selection.

Solo Female Travel Revolution: Breaking Traditional Barriers

The research reveals a striking trend in women’s travel behavior that challenges conventional assumptions about partnership travel. Despite 45 percent of respondents being in committed relationships, an overwhelming 54 percent indicated they primarily choose to travel solo, demonstrating women’s growing independence in pursuing their personal travel dreams.

“Women today are redefining what adventure means,” explains Paige Davis, President of AdventureWomen. “What’s most inspiring to us is seeing how many women are choosing to travel solo, not because they don’t have partners, but because they want to live their own travel dreams on their own terms.”

This paradigm shift reflects a broader cultural movement where women prioritize personal fulfillment and authentic experiences over traditional travel expectations.

Balanced Adventure: Quality Over Intensity

Modern female adventurers demonstrate sophisticated travel planning preferences that prioritize sustainable enjoyment over extreme challenges. Survey participants expressed a preference for 2-3 hours of strenuous physical activity daily, indicating a desire for balanced itineraries that combine adventure with relaxation and cultural absorption.

This approach reflects “the realities of women balancing careers, caregiving, and personal pursuits,” according to AdventureWomen’s analysis, showcasing how contemporary female travelers integrate adventure into busy, multifaceted lives.

Investment in Adventure: Women’s Travel Budget Priorities

Significant Financial Commitment to Travel Experiences

Perhaps most remarkably, the survey reveals that financial considerations do not serve as primary barriers for women’s 2026 travel ambitions. Respondents indicate planned travel budgets ranging from $5,000 to $12,000 annually, representing substantial investments in personal experiences and adventure.
